My Mount Ephraim Center home's roof is original from 1958. Why is it suddenly leaking after all these years?
At 68 years old, your architectural asphalt shingles have exceeded their typical 25-30 year lifespan. On 1x6 pine plank decking common in Mount Ephraim Center, repeated UV exposure and moisture cycles cause the wood to expand and contract, creating gaps that compromise the shingle adhesion. The organic felt underlayment from that era has likely degraded, allowing water infiltration through nail holes and seams. This aging process accelerates once the protective granules wear off, leaving the asphalt base vulnerable to cracking.
My homeowner's insurance premium increased 18% this year. Can a new roof actually lower my bill?
Yes, upgrading to an IBHS FORTIFIED Home roof directly reduces premiums through New Jersey Insurance Department-approved credits. Insurance carriers view FORTIFIED roofs as 40-60% less likely to sustain storm damage, translating to lower risk exposure. The certification requires enhanced attachment methods, sealed decking, and impact-resistant shingles that meet specific wind uplift ratings. Many Mount Ephraim homeowners see premium reductions of 12-25% annually, often recovering the upgrade cost within 7-10 years through insurance savings alone.
What permits and code requirements should I expect for a 2026 roof replacement in Mount Ephraim?
The Mount Ephraim Building Department requires permits for all roof replacements, with inspections at decking, underlayment, and final stages. New Jersey Division of Consumer Affairs mandates licensed contractors carry minimum insurance coverage. Current code requires ice and water shield extending 24 inches inside the exterior wall line, not just at eaves. Flashing must integrate with housewrap systems and extend minimum 4 inches up vertical surfaces. These requirements address common failure points in our climate zone and ensure the roof functions as a complete water management system rather than just shingle coverage.
My roof looks fine from the ground. Why would I need a professional inspection?
Traditional visual inspections miss sub-surface moisture trapped beneath architectural shingles. Drone-mounted thermal imaging identifies temperature differentials indicating wet insulation or compromised decking. This technology detects moisture intrusion at the nail penetration points where water migrates along 1x6 pine planks. Early identification allows for targeted repairs before rot compromises structural integrity. In Mount Ephraim's moderate hail risk environment, thermal scans also reveal impact damage that hasn't yet manifested as visible granule loss or cracks.

Should I install traditional asphalt shingles or solar shingles when replacing my roof?
Traditional architectural shingles cost 60-70% less upfront than integrated solar shingles. However, New Jersey's SREC-II program combined with the 30% federal investment tax credit makes solar shingles financially viable over a 20-year horizon. Solar shingles require specific roof orientations and pitches to maximize production, and they complicate future roof repairs. For Mount Ephraim homes with optimal southern exposure, solar shingles can offset 40-60% of energy costs while providing comparable weather protection. The decision hinges on your energy consumption patterns and long-term homeownership plans.
With our 115 mph wind zone and summer thunderstorms, what roof features actually withstand Mount Ephraim's weather?
ASCE 7-22 design wind speeds of 115 mph require six-nail shingle patterns rather than standard four-nail installations. Class 4 impact-rated shingles are financially necessary here because they resist 2-inch hail impacts that occur during our June-August thunderstorm season. These shingles feature rubberized asphalt layers that absorb impact energy without cracking. Combined with FORTIFIED-rated hip and ridge attachments, this system prevents the progressive shingle loss that leads to catastrophic decking exposure during tropical systems in September.
My attic gets extremely hot and I've noticed mold on the rafters. Is this related to my 6/12 pitch roof?
Improper ventilation on standard gable roofs creates attic temperatures exceeding 150°F, which bakes shingles from beneath and reduces their lifespan. The 2021 IRC with New Jersey amendments requires 1:150 net free area ratio for intake and exhaust ventilation. On 6/12 pitches, this typically means continuous ridge vents paired with soffit vents that create a chimney effect. Without this balanced system, moisture condenses on cooler rafter surfaces, leading to the mold you're observing. Proper ventilation extends shingle life by 20-30% in our climate.
